imageSo we now know that Ayurveda teaches that the world is made up of 5 building blocks, earth, water, fire, air and ether. These elements combine to create 3 mind-body types, called doshas:

Air & ether combined form Vata dosha 💨

Water & earth form Kapha dosha 🌳

Fire & water form Pitta dosha 🔥

Mostly a’s – you’re a Vata dosha 💨

Vata qualities are primarily cold, moving/movement, quick, dry and rough. Slight in build with dry skin and a tendency to feel cold and get tired easily. Your energy comes in bursts. You  have a very quick, restless, imaginative mind. You are easily excitable, active, curious, impulsive, adaptable and have good short-time memory but don’t retain information for long periods. You love speed, excitement and change, you’re the enemy of routine which of course would give you some needed grounding. Your speech is fast and chaotic or uninterrupted. You are prone to fearfulness and insecurity. In balance you are happy, enthusiastic and energetic.

Mostly b’s – you’re a Pitta dosha 🔥

Pitta qualities are primarily hot, sharp, moist, sour. Medium built and muscular with easily recognisable features such as pale/pink skin, blond/blue eyes, or red/sandy hair. You like sport and competition. Intelligent, determined, courageous and passionate you can be a bit forceful, aggressive, jealous and irritable. You have very strong digestion and will feel ravenous if you miss a meal. You will tend to feel hot and have warm hands and feet. You are articulate with strong opinions and sometimes critical or sarcastic. You love a challenge that you will meet head-on. In balance you are sweet, joyous, confident and brave.

Mostly c’s – you’re a Kapha dosha 🌳

Kapha qualities are primarily heavy, sweet, steady, soft and slow. Of a larger built you gain weight easily and find it difficult to lose it. You tend to have cool pale oily skin. You are strong, powerful and also attractive, charming even. Your pace is slow but steady and secure. You go about life in a calm, relaxed manner. You must be careful not to fall into lethargy, greed, attachment or depression . Your speech is slow and melodious. You have excellent stamina and rarely feel fatigued. Your energy will last you into the night. You love storing, possessions, energy, food. You’re a slow learner but have very good retention and will master your subject. In balance you are affectionate, tolerant, compassionate and forgiving, motherly would be a good description. You’re a nurturer if there is such a word.

Gave you any insight? Note that the human constitution or Prakriti is made of all three doshas, each person with different degrees of each dosha. You can find more elaborate tests on the net. Those that are thorough will offer to test your physical and mind types separately because although we are one “ecosystem” the mind and body can have different tendencies. Most people will have one predominant dosha, some will have two predominant doshas and very rarely someone will have all three doshas in equal proportion.  If you’re unsure, visit an Ayurvedic practitioner and (s)he should be able to read your dosha by taking your pulse.

Once you know your dosha, your true nature, the next step is to assess wether you are in balance (your Prakriti state) or have aggravated dosha energy (your Vikruti state) in which case you will want to follow an Ayurvedic daily regimen of nurturing rituals to bring the doshas back into their “seat”. You’ll also know what diet will truly nourish you personally, what exercise will strengthen you or on the other end make you hyper, or not challenge you enough.
